I once took the Advanced Low Light Pistol course at RDI in Pleasanton. I was the only non-cop. Even though I was wearing a cover garment (unbuttoned long-sleeve shirt) so I could practice the same as how I carried, my draws were a good 1/2 second faster than the cops, who were using their duty holsters with various levers and crap.
That 1/2 second meant I usually had one or two rounds on target before they even shot. You're taking a big risk by assuming you'll have time to rack the slide.
